What Is a Truck Driver?

A truck driver is someone who drives a truck, usually a commercial truck that transports goods. The job involves the transportation of goods by road. It may also include the loading and unloading of the truck. Some companies hire truck drivers who then drive the trucks they own.

However, many truck drivers are employees who drive trucks that are owned by the companies they work for. Team Truck Driving Jobs move goods from one place to another. The goods may be going from one city or state to another. Or they may be crossing an ocean or going through Canada or Mexico.

The Job Prospects of Becoming a Truck Driver

The job prospects for truck drivers are very good.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ics expects job growth for truck drivers to increase by 5% between 2017 and 2026. There are many factors that contribute to this positive outlook. One reason is that there is currently a shortage of truck drivers. This shortage is expected to grow in the future.

Another reason is that the demand for imports is expected to increase. This will require more trucks to transport goods across the country. Team Truck Driving Jobs will also be needed to deliver the materials needed to build new infrastructure. This is needed to replace decaying and deteriorating roads and bridges.

How Much Does It Cost to Become a Truck Driver?

You can expect to spend between $2,000 and $6,000 on your training to become a truck driver. This cost will vary depending on where you live and which company you choose for training. As mentioned above, you don’t need a college degree to become a truck driver.

Cons of Being a Trucker

Trucks are big, heavy machines. When they’re fully loaded, they’re very difficult to stop. This means that you have to be very careful when driving. You must be mindful of the road conditions and all other vehicles on the road. There are strict hours of service regulations for commercial drivers. You’re not allowed to drive more than 70 hours per week.

This means that you have to spend time off the road. The trucking industry is highly regulated. You may have to spend time in a trucking school to become a commercial driver. Trucking companies have strict hiring standards. You may have to pass a drug test, a health screening and a criminal background check.
